logo

Output 17fbc2426f5fad1302aa9e4ae539ded678143e49e25609cfde7f1a0c97e8447e:6

value
27833688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a8d83a51b36b32e69ee2f6859be11804c493aa OP_EQUAL
address
3Ch1H6Sf7hFCJrgz5qafsatHrM3PKjPeeC
transaction
17fbc2426f5fad1302aa9e4ae539ded678143e49e25609cfde7f1a0c97e8447e